2014-04-09 4 views
1

대부분 DB 변경이 실행되는 설치를하고 있습니다. 삽입 문, 테이블 작성, 프로 시저, 함수 및 다양한 다른 DDL 및 DML 문이 실행된다는 의미입니다. 이 스크립트는 java-jdbc를 통해 실행됩니다.DB 변경 내용 추적

SQ : 스크립트 실행 여부에 관계없이 DB로부터 (어떤 쿼리를 실행하여) 어떻게 추적 할 수 있습니까?

로깅이 있지만 시나리오에 따라 스크립트가 DB에서 계속 실행되고 있는지 또는 처리가 중지되었는지 알고 싶습니다. 어떻게 확인할 수 있습니까?

+0

에 무슨 일이 일어나고 있는지 이해하는 데 도움이 될 것입니다하는 방법이 없습니다 확인하기 위해 쿼리를 제공하지 않지만 스크립트를 조작하지 않고이 작업을 수행하십시오. 따라서 스크립트를 다시 작성하거나 앞으로 더 나은 스크립트를 작성하는 방법에 대한 지침을 찾고 있습니까? – APC

답변

0

this tool을 사용하면 JDBC 드라이버에서 진행중인 작업을 볼 수 있습니다.

는 스크립트가 실행되거나되지 않은 경우 (정확히 당신이 달성하기 위해 노력하고)하지만, 당신이

+0

이 도구는 좋아 보인다 ..하지만 나는 SQL 실행의 진행 상황을보기 위해 모니터해야 할 것 같다. – TheUser

+0

v $ Session이 DB에 대한 정보를 제공하여 DB가 업데이트되고있는 지 알 수있다. 붙어 있거나 매달아 .. – TheUser